JayG Posted December 2, 2014 Share Posted December 2, 2014 Anyone have a lock from a parts tranny that they'd part with? I mashed mine trying to get it out. If you don't catch the lip around the edge then you will bust up the pot metal that holds in the tab. Found out the hard way.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
